where developers meet development
Friday,March 12,2010
deCarta Location-enables Opera Browsers   Location-enabled services have shown dramatic growth in the past twelve...
Adobe Releases AIR Flash Platform for Smartphones   Adobe Systems announced advancements to the Adobe Flash Platform including...
Moblin v2.1 Project Release for Netbooks and Nettops Released   Moblin v2.1 for Intel Atom processor-based netbooks and nettops release...
Boost Game Performance With Threads   This white paper explains how to use functional decomposition to get better...
Hot and Safe: a Beginner's Guide to Multithreaded Libraries   Most of the discussion of multithreading that emerges from Cilk Arts is...
8 Simple Rules for Designing Threaded Applications   Multithreaded programming is still more art than science. This white paper...
 

EXCLUSIVES 

Mozilla Lets You Build Your Own Add-ons for Firefox Browser

Picture Holder1

In the ongoing browser wars among Mozilla's Firefox, Chrome, IE8 and other for marketshare, Mozilla has played a masterstroke by releasing a plug-in that will allow 'anyone who can build a web page' to build and deploy their own add-ons. While both IE8 and Chrome have downplayed add-ons for the sake of browsing speed, Mozilla's attempt -- at allowing everyday programmers a dead simple way to develop light weight add-ons -- might well ensure they stay well ahead of the pack.

If you know enough HTML, CSS and Javascript to build a web site, you can now use a Firefox plug-in called JetPack to build your own add-ons for the Firefox browser. And what's more -- the newly developed add-ons will not slow down your browsing experience. In a nutshell, the new tools are designed to put an end to end users having to restart their browser when installing, enabling, disabling or deleting an add-on. It is also meant to solve compatibility issues between older add-ons and newly released versions of Firefox.

The current 0.1 release of Jetpack serves as a prototype. In its current form, it allows anyone to use an API to build statusbars, work with tabs, content-scripts, animations and more. AJAX and newer tags like 'canvas', 'audio', 'video' are also supported. The API also comes with jQuery support, the HTML 5-based inline JavaScript code editor Bespin as its programming front-end, and the popular Firebug as its inline debugger.

Mozilla says that using the Jetpack API is so easy that some features can be put together in just twelve lines of code or less. This tutorial explains how to make a Jetpack Feature that removes all embeds — Flash movies and such — from a particular page or all websites, how to use the Twitter library, how to make an email notifier, and how to distribute the new Jetpack feature.

So go on and strap on Jetpack to your browser and try out some of the Jetpack-based features, like the Gmail Notifier that displays icon with number of unread emails with a notification when new mail or new chat messages are received, and clicking it will take you to your Gmail tab. Then there is a Gmail chat notifier displays a notification bubble when chat messages are received in Gmail's built-in chat. There one for Weather that shows the weather forecast for your location in your statusbar, and another one for Facebook that allows you to use your name within your Facebook status, for example, "Did you see that cool Jetpack addon Aza Raskin and his design team made?"

Third-party browser extensions are one of the biggest selling points for Firefox users. To date, Firefox's 8,000 developer-strong community has created 12,000 add-ons, Mozilla logged more than a billion add-on downloads in the last four years. The simplicity Jetpack brings should allow for some exciting developments in a very short amount of time.

Adobe Flash is the Obvious Choice for Game Development, says Harish Sivaramakrishnan at India GDS   The Adobe Flash Platform is the leading platform in the world for developing games on the web and devices says Harish Sivaramakrishnan, a Computer Scientist at Adobe Systems. Harish is...
Adobe Flash is the Obvious Choice for Game Development, says Harish Sivaramakrishnan at India GDS   The Adobe Flash Platform is the leading platform in the world for developing games on the web and devices says Harish Sivaramakrishnan, a Computer Scientist at Adobe Systems. Harish is...
Plug-in to Rapid Development on WebLogic with Eclipse   In this plenary talk, Dhiraj Bhandari of Oracle demonstrates FastSwap, an Eclipse Plug-in for faster iterative development. While the traditional JEE development cycle comprises of the...
Enhancing the Productivity of RAD Using Websphere   Rational Application Developer (RAD) v7.5 is tightly integrated with WebSphere Application Server (WAS) to provide seamless development and deployment for complex web, Java EE and SOA...
Jon Aizen on the Practical Semantic Web   The semantic web is a decade old vision promoted by web visionaries like Sir Tim Berners Li in which the Web will become a set of semantically interconnected "databases" for...
Exploring the Ajax-Comet Paradigm with Alessandro Alinone   Ajax has proven a successful means to revamp the Web and facilitate the migration of many applications from “thick” clients to browser-based and zero-install clients. But...
Your Epitaph: India's First and Only Anthem for the IT Developer   The Developer Anthem "Your Epitaph", India's first and only anthem for the IT developer, is commisioned by Saltmarch March Media and composed and sung by Mother Jane....
Is TelePresence the Green Product of the Century? Jeanne Lim Explains   Companies are fast realizing that being clean and green is good for business. Turning green is not cheap, however, and customers often do not want to pay extra for green technology....
To:
Name:*
E-mail address:*
Your Details:
Your name: *
E-mail address: *
Message:
Software Supportby Advanced Millennium Technologies

Advanced Millennium Technologies. Expertise in software development, offering consultancy services, Open source programming, CRM - Customer Relationship Management, CMS - Content Management System , ERP - Enterprise Resource Planning and Ecommerce development, AJAX, PHP, .NET, J2EE, SOA, XSLT, DOJO toolkit development and software testing. A robust onsite-offshore model. A well-defined global delivery model. AMT Outsourcing center. www.amt.inTAROBY - The E-Mail Dashboard for EntrepreneursTaroby is a SaaS based messaging and collaboration suite inbox that enables sharing of email accounts among team members. The unique concept of 'Team Inbox' makes Taroby an excellent enterprise collaboration suite for enterprises. Taroby is an effective tool for CEO's and entrepreneurs to manage multiple departments or manage multiple projects under them. The team inbox gives the entrepreneurs an overview of what is happening their business and give a quick snap shot of the employees who is responcible for handling the tasks/emails. For team members taroby brings in transparency and efficiency in their teams. Taroby improves the internal and external communication in an organization. Using the Taroby's Team Inbox also helps in reducing the usage of disc space and there by helping the enterprises to reduce carbon footprints.